I am using Seahorse to create and setup new secure shell keys to my
servers and other computers. The first five keys are created as
expected.  When I attempt to create the 6th key I proceed as follows:

Press the green + sign
Select Secure Shell Key
Enter a description for the key
Click Create and Set Up
Enter my password twice
Enter the Server address and login name
Click Set Up
At this point I receive an error message 

Couldn't configure Secure Shell keys on remote computer.
Received disconnect from 192.168.0.112 port 22:2: Too many authentication 
failures for ken
packet_write_wait: Connection to 192.168.0.112 port 22: Broken pipe

If I delete one of the 5 keys I have already created I CAN create a key
for this server. The error ALWAYS occurs on the 6th key I attempt to
create.  Upon investigation I find that the default number of bad
attempts to connect to an ssh server is 5.  If I up this value on the
target server to 6 I CAN create a key for that server in Seahorse.

I suspect that in the process of setting up the new key Seahorse is
trying all available keys to see if one works for the target server and
if not Seahorse will prompt me for my password on the target server.

This issue has been in Seahorse for a LONG time. I believe I submitted a
bug report on CentOS 6 or perhaps Ubuntu 9.10 several years ago. It is
present in the version of Seahorse included with CentOS 7 (Seahorse
3.14.1) as well as the version in Ubuntu Mate 16.04.
